Transaction e4bf8907349046050ee06520b8b67e334ebc998a7814d15d01e896d67aebf97f
1 Input
1 Output
-
e4bf8907349046050ee06520b8b67e334ebc998a7814d15d01e896d67aebf97f:0
- value
- 6320557
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b030a71454623969932b5208bb22ded295d840b OP_EQUAL
- address
- 3QaFAyGqn4e7LhNS5rds8y1h37up4LvViS